Subject: Chipgate reader firmware 2.9 out. Plugin authors: the Striderline timing-chip reader now batches reads every 250ms instead of streaming. Update your polling adapters accordingly. Legacy stream mode is gone. Test against the staging mat before race weekend. Docs updated in the plugin portal. Verify you're on the right firmware by checking the token below.

pipeline stamp: htk31_4c5b9d8911c6f9006a50e2de3a4f0df

### Rendering Performance

Vellum compiles templates to bytecode on first render and caches the result per tenant. Plugin authors should avoid inline partials larger than 4 KB, as these bypass the cache. Benchmarks run against the internal Tracewick profiler, which your plugin can query during certification using the key that follows.

API key for yagag-fawif: zpat4_Gful

Branch managers should note that Verlane Goods' entry into the Kestrel Coast region remains on budget, though onboarding costs ran 6% above forecast due to extended fit-out timelines at the Dunmere site. Revenue from the first two branches is tracking modestly ahead of plan, offset by higher-than-expected logistics spend. We recommend holding discretionary hiring until the January review. Margin recovery is projected by Q2 next year. The following note outlines the confidential next phase of the regional plan.

board note of yageg-yadug: The northern region missed its Framir quota by 13.1 percent last quarter. Lamathek Freight plans to raise the Quenael list price by 30.2 percent in March. The pricing group signed off on a budget of $133.5 million for Project Novok. The renewal with Gilethek Foods closes at $60.0 million a year, 2.7 percent above the last contract.